There’s another Halloween tradition, Adam Green’s yearly Halloween short film, via Ariescope Pictures. This year those two traditions go hand in hand. Green’s 18th annual Halloween film, titled ‘Don’t Do It’, features horror icon Sid Haig (Devil’s Rejects, House of 1000 Corpses) as the voice of a fouled mouthed pumpkin. ‘The Guest’ actor Chase Williams co-stars as a man having a moral dilemma about carving a pumpkin.
